new vp44, lots of white smoke
i changed my vp44 yesterday. the engine fired up and runs, it revs throughout the powerband. no more cutting out at 1500 rpm's, but today it has a small studder at idle and even sometimes upon acceleration. and at idle i am noticing alot of white smoke. it's like a cloud around the rear of the truck. i am not sure if i got some bad fuel at the gas station that made my pump go bad and now it is still in the truck. it took me like 30 min. to pump the fuel. was almost like the tank was out. and that was the last badge of fuel i got. i am going to drain that fuel and put new fuel in it. does anyone know what else could be going on. i am getting frustrated, this truck has had no problems up wil now and i've been without it for a week. need help please.

If it took 30 min to bleed the system, you may have an air leak somewhere. Changing the fuel is ok and will eliminate that possibility. check for wet spots on the lines and tank, try filling the tank to eliminate the cracked pick up syndrome.
